How to Secure India's Supply Chains
1. At a Glance
- India's manufacturing ecosystem is deeply embedded in global supply chains — energy, fertilizers, electronics, chemicals all depend on imported raw materials/intermediates [S5].
- 85% of crude oil and over 50% of gas demand is met via imports, making India acutely exposed to geopolitical shocks like the recent West Asia disruption [S5].
- Government response centres on the National Critical Mineral Mission (NCMM), approved by the Union Cabinet on 29 January 2025, targeting minerals (lithium, cobalt, nickel, rare earths) critical to clean energy, EVs, defence and semiconductors [S1][S2].
- Aspirants must link this topic to India's broader "Atmanirbhar Bharat" push, PLI schemes, and diversification of trade partnerships as tools of economic statecraft.

3. Background & Evolution
- 2020 onward: COVID-19 pandemic and China's dominance over intermediate goods (APIs, electronics components) exposed India's import dependence, catalysing "Atmanirbhar Bharat" and PLI schemes.
- 2023: Ministry of Mines released a list of 30 critical minerals for India [S1].
- 29 January 2025: Union Cabinet approved the National Critical Mineral Mission (NCMM) — 7-year mission (2024-25 to 2030-31), outlay ₹16,300 crore, with expected additional investment of ₹18,000 crore from PSUs/stakeholders [S1][S2].
- NCMM spans the full value chain: exploration, mining, beneficiation, processing, and recovery from end-of-life products (urban mining/recycling) [S1].
- Predecessor efforts: Strategic Supply Chain Management for Critical Minerals initiative, and earlier self-reliance measures under the Ministry of Mines [S3][S4].
4. Core Static Facts
| Item | Detail |
|---|---|
| Nodal mission | National Critical Mineral Mission (NCMM) |
| Approved by | Union Cabinet, 29 January 2025 [S1] |
| Duration | 2024-25 to 2030-31 (7 years) [S1] |
| Outlay | ₹16,300 crore (govt) + ₹18,000 crore (PSU/stakeholder investment) [S1] |
| Critical minerals list | 30 minerals notified by Ministry of Mines (2023) [S1] |
| Key minerals targeted | Lithium, cobalt, nickel, rare earths, gallium, germanium, tantalum, tin [S1][S2] |
| International outreach | Partnerships signed with 24 countries; talks with 11 more [S2] |
| Crude oil import dependence | ~85% [S5] |
| Natural gas import dependence | >50% [S5] |
| Oil price sensitivity | $10/barrel rise → $13-14 bn rise in import bill; 30-40 bps rise in consumer inflation; GDP growth dip of 0.2-0.3 pp [S5] |
| Policy lever recommended | Extend PLI scheme to cover exploration, refining and manufacturing across critical mineral value chain [S1] |
5. Multi-Dimensional Analysis
Economic - Energy import bill volatility directly affects the current account deficit and inflation via diesel/fertiliser linkages [S5]. - PLI extension to critical minerals aims to attract investment and build domestic processing capacity, reducing import intensity [S1].
Geopolitical / Strategic - West Asia disruptions illustrate how India's energy security is hostage to regional conflict dynamics beyond its control [S5]. - Mineral diplomacy (24 country partnerships) reflects India replicating China's resource-diplomacy playbook to de-risk concentrated supply sources [S2].
Scientific / Technological - Recovery of critical minerals from end-of-life products (urban mining/recycling) under NCMM signals a shift toward circular-economy approaches in resource security [S1]. - Semiconductor supply chains depend on gallium, germanium, tantalum, tin — linking mineral security directly to India's chip manufacturing ambitions [S2].
Administrative - Coordination challenge: mining is a state subject (concurrent aspects), while mineral security strategy is driven centrally by the Ministry of Mines — implementation requires Centre-State alignment. - Multi-ministerial coordination needed: Ministry of Mines (minerals), MEA (partnerships), MeitY (semiconductors), Ministry of Petroleum (energy).
Ethical / Governance - Balancing rapid mineral extraction/exploration with environmental safeguards and tribal land rights in mineral-rich states remains contentious.

10. Common Errors / Trap Areas
- Confusing National Critical Mineral Mission (2025) with the earlier National Mineral Policy or National Mineral Exploration Policy — different instruments, different years.
- Attributing NCMM to the Ministry of Coal or MeitY instead of the correct nodal body, Ministry of Mines.
- Mixing up the 30 critical minerals list (2023) with the count of countries India has partnered with (24) — easy numeric confusion.
- Assuming India's crude import dependence figure (~85%) also applies to gas (it's ~50%+, a distinct figure).
- Treating "supply chain resilience" as purely an energy issue — it spans minerals, semiconductors, electronics, and pharma APIs.
